Hardcoded packages on setup.sh

First of all, congratulations for the project. I'm making my own personal custom Arch Linux iso, and your project is one of my biggest inspirations.

I have a look at the build.sh script, and it seems like the packages installation are hardcoded on that, and maybe in a future it can be a pain in the ass.

PKG1="colorpicker"
PKG2="betterlockscreen"
PKG3="ksuperkey"
PKG4="networkmanager-dmenu-git"
# ... 

echo
echo -e $Y"[*] Downloading AUR Packages - "$C
echo
echo -e $Y"[*] Cloning $PKG1 - "$C
git clone https://aur.archlinux.org/colorpicker.git --depth 1 $PKG1
echo
echo -e $Y" [*] Cloning $PKG2 - "$C
git clone https://aur.archlinux.org/betterlockscreen.git --depth 1 $PKG2
echo
echo -e $Y"[*] Cloning $PKG3 - "$C
git clone https://aur.archlinux.org/ksuperkey.git --depth 1 $PKG3
echo
echo -e $Y"[*] Cloning $PKG4 - "$C
git clone https://aur.archlinux.org/networkmanager-dmenu-git.git --depth 1 $PKG4
echo
# ... 

packages=("$PKG1" "$PKG2" "$PKG3" "$PKG4" "$PKG5" "$PKG6" "$PKG7" "$PKG8" "$PKG9" "$PKG10" "$PKG11")
for packages in "${packages[@]}"; do
	if [[ -d "$packages" ]]; then
		echo -e $G"[*] $B${packages}$G Downloaded Successfully."$C
	else
	 	echo -e $R"[*] Failed to download $B${packages}$R, Exiting..." >&2
	 	echo
	 	exit 1
	 fi
done
# ... 

echo -e $Y"[*] Building $PKG1 - "$C
cd $PKG1 && makepkg -s
mv *.pkg.tar.zst ../../localrepo/x86_64
cd ..
	 
echo -e $Y"[*] Building $PKG2 - "$C
cd $PKG2 && makepkg -s
mv *.pkg.tar.zst ../../localrepo/x86_64
cd ..
	 
echo -e $Y"[*] Building $PKG3 - "$C
cd $PKG3 && makepkg -s
mv *.pkg.tar.zst ../../localrepo/x86_64
cd ..

maybe can be written as something like:

# ...

PKGS="colorpicker betterlockscreen ksuperkey networkmanager-dmenu-git"
PKGS_DIR="$(pwd)/pkgs"

for pkg in $PKGS; do
	echo "[*] Cloning $pkg"
	git clone https://aur.archlinux.org/$pkg.git --depth 1 $pkg
	echo "[*] Building $pkg"
	cd $PKGS_DIR && makepkg -sC
	mv *.pkg.tar.zst ../../localrepo/x86_64
done

or maybe even better:

# packages.txt
colorpicker
betterlockscreen
ksuperkey
networkmanager-dmenu-git
...
# ...
PKGS="$(cat packages.txt)"

...

It's plausible or I'm wrong? I'm not a big fan of shell scripting, so that's a genuine question.

Installer doesn't mkconfig for grub

When you edit configs of installed system and edit grub/syslinux/systemd-boot, the changes are saved to the file although grub is not updated since the grub.cfg isn't regenerated using the new configuration.

grub-mkconfig has to be ran if the user edits grub/syslinux/systemd-boot or inform the user during installation that if he decides to edit the grub configuration that he has to run this command manually when he boots to initialize the grub changes he made via generating a new grub.cfg using:

grub-mkconfig -o /boot/grub/grub.cfg
